Call Sign Changes
Categories – Call Signs, Ofcom
Ofcom have introduced their planned changes to call signs, intermediate licence holders can now opt to change their current 2*0xxx or 2*1xxx (where * is a RSL) to M8xxx or M9xxx call signs, as I understand it, new intermediate licences will only be issued in the M8 or M9 format. RSGB HAB Competition
Categories – HAB, Heltec, LoRa, RSGB
On Saturday the 20th of September the RSGB in conjuction with Moonraker launched a High Altitude Balloon (HAB) from Welshpool in Wales.
